excel表格如何引用(Excel引用方法)


Excel表格的引用机制是数据处理的核心逻辑之一,其本质是通过坐标定位实现单元格或区域的数据调取。从基础的相对引用到复杂的跨工作簿动态引用,Excel构建了多层次的引用体系。这种机制不仅支撑着公式计算、数据透视表等核心功能,更通过灵活组合衍生出数据验证、条件格式等高级应用。掌握引用规则可显著提升数据处理效率,例如通过绝对引用固定基准值,或利用混合引用实现可控的数据联动。不同引用类型在数据更新时的表现差异,直接影响着模板设计、自动化报表等场景的实现效果。
一、基础引用类型的定义与特征
Excel引用体系包含相对引用、绝对引用、混合引用三种基础类型,其核心差异体现在坐标锁定机制上。
引用类型 | 形式示例 | 锁定特性 | 适用场景 |
---|---|---|---|
相对引用 | A1 | 行列均非锁定 | 通用计算、可复制公式 |
绝对引用 | $A$1 | 行列全锁定 | 固定基准值、常量参数 |
混合引用 | $A1 | 列锁定行非锁定 | 单列基准、多行计算 |
相对引用在公式拖拽时自动调整坐标,适用于需要横向纵向同步扩展的计算场景。绝对引用通过美元符号锁定特定单元格,常用于设置不可变更的参数基准。混合引用则针对行或列进行单维度锁定,适合处理单列固定值与多行变量的组合计算。
二、跨工作表引用的实现路径
多工作表数据整合需采用"工作表名!单元格"的引用格式,支持显式命名与隐式索引两种方式。
引用方式 | 语法示例 | 适用特征 |
---|---|---|
显式名称引用 | Sheet2!B2 | 直接指定工作表名称 |
隐式索引引用 | 'Sheet(2)'!C3 | 通过工作表顺序索引 |
三维引用 | =SUM(Sheet1:Sheet3!A1) | 多表连续区域计算 |
显式引用需确保工作表名称准确无误,适合明确指定数据源的场景。隐式索引通过数字编号定位,适用于工作表顺序固定的模板化操作。三维引用可同时计算多个工作表的相同区域,常用于汇总统计类公式。
三、跨工作簿引用的连接机制
外部工作簿引用需包含文件路径,支持绝对路径、相对路径和文件映射三种模式。
连接方式 | 语法特征 | 维护成本 |
---|---|---|
绝对路径 | ['C:Data[book2.xlsx]Sheet1'!A1] | 路径变更需修改公式 |
相对路径 | ['..docs[sales.xlsx]Sheet1'!B2] | 依赖文件相对位置 |
文件映射 | =INDIRECT("'[.xlsx]Sheet1'!A1") | 需配合动态路径管理 |
绝对路径引用直接绑定文件存储位置,适合长期固定的数据源连接。相对路径根据当前文件位置动态解析,便于移动办公场景。INDIRECT函数结合通配符可实现半动态引用,但需额外设计路径更新机制。
四、命名范围引用的高级应用
通过定义名称功能创建的命名范围,可实现语义化数据引用。
命名类型 | 作用范围 | 更新特性 |
---|---|---|
全局名称 | 跨工作簿调用 | 需手动更新 |
局部名称 | 单工作表有效 | 随数据变动自动调整 |
动态名称 | 基于公式生成 | 实时响应数据变化 |
全局名称适用于企业级数据模型,可通过名称管理器统一维护。局部名称常用于工作表级计算,与普通引用相比更具可读性。动态名称结合OFFSET/COUNTA等函数,可创建自适应数据范围的智能引用。
五、R1C1引用体系的特殊价值
区别于传统的A1引用体系,R1C1采用行号+列号的定位方式。
体系特征 | A1表示法 | R1C1表示法 |
---|---|---|
绝对引用 | $A$1 | R1C1 |
相对引用 | A1 | RC[-0] |
混合引用 | $A1 | RC1 |
该体系在VBA编程中具有独特优势,特别是在处理动态循环计算时,可简化坐标偏移量的表达。虽然日常操作较少使用,但在宏录制、复杂数组公式等场景中能显著提升代码可读性。
六、动态引用的技术实现
通过函数嵌套可创建智能响应数据变化的动态引用。
实现函数 | 典型用法 | 数据响应特性 |
---|---|---|
OFFSET | =OFFSET(A1,2,3) | 固定偏移量 |
INDIRECT | =INDIRECT("B"&ROW()) | 动态构建地址 |
INDEX | =INDEX(A:Z,MATCH()) | 条件定位引用 |
OFFSET函数通过基点+偏移量模式创建可变区域,常用于制作动态图表数据源。INDIRECT结合字符串运算,可实现基于其他单元格值的间接引用。INDEX与MATCH组合则能实现条件查询式的智能定位。
七、引用冲突的诊断与修复
复杂引用关系可能导致REF!错误,需建立系统化排查机制。
错误类型 | 常见原因 | 解决方案 |
---|---|---|
跨表引用失效 | 工作表重命名/删除 | 更新引用路径或使用INDIRECT |
外部链接断裂 | 文件路径变更/权限问题 | 修正路径或启用信任访问 |
动态引用越界 | 数据范围超出初始设定 | 改用智能动态命名范围 |
建议采用名称管理器集中管理关键引用,并通过监视窗口实时跟踪引用状态。对于重要外部链接,应建立备份路径机制,防范文件迁移导致的数据断链。
八、新型引用技术的实践探索
随着Excel功能演进,出现多种创新引用方式。
技术类型 | 实现特征 | 应用场景 |
---|---|---|
结构化引用 | 基于表格对象属性 | |
溢出引用 | 动态扩展计算范围 | |
LAMBDA递归 | 自定义函数嵌套调用 |
结构化引用通过TABLE对象实现属性级调用,显著提升数据模型处理能力。溢出引用配合动态数组,可自动扩展计算区域,革新传统引用边界限制。LAMBDA自定义函数支持递归调用,为复杂引用逻辑提供编程级解决方案。
在数字化转型加速的当下,Excel引用体系正从简单的坐标定位向智能数据关联演进。通过深度掌握八类引用技术,数据处理者不仅能提升常规工作效率,更能突破传统表格操作局限,构建具备自我更新能力的智能报表系统。未来随着AI功能的深度整合,预计会出现更多基于语义识别的智能引用方式,进一步降低技术门槛,推动数据分析民主化进程。掌握这些核心技能,既是应对当前复杂数据环境的关键,更是布局未来智能化办公的重要基础。





